Introduction:
Dear [Hiring Manager’s Name],
I am writing to express my interest in the [Position Title] at [Company Name], as advertised on [Where You Found the Job Posting]. I am currently a [Your Year, e.g., sophomore] at [Your University], pursuing a degree in [Your Major], and I am excited about the opportunity to contribute to your team.
Body Paragraph 1: Education and Skills
As a [Your Major] student, I have developed strong skills in [List Relevant Skills or Subjects]. My coursework has provided me with a solid foundation in [Relevant Concepts or Tools], and I have also taken part in [Internships, Projects, or Extracurricular Activities], which have enhanced my [specific skills or experiences].
Body Paragraph 2: Experience
During my time at [Previous Internship/Job/Volunteer Experience], I [Describe your responsibilities or achievements]. This experience taught me [What You Learned], which I believe will be beneficial for the [Position Title] role at [Company Name].
Body Paragraph 3: Fit for the Company
I admire [Company Name] for [Something Specific About the Company, e.g., values, projects, reputation] and feel that my background in [Your Major/Field] aligns well with your team’s objectives. I am eager to bring my knowledge of [Specific Skill] to your company and am excited about the prospect of working collaboratively to [Company’s Goal or Vision].
Conclusion:
Thank you for considering my application. I look forward to the opportunity to discuss how my background, skills, and enthusiasms can contribute to the success of [Company Name]. I am available for an interview at your earliest convenience and can be reached at [Your Phone Number] or [Your Email Address].
